I know this might sound sacrilegious because the Doyle Vol 1 errata on
ciscopress.com has only 2 entries. On page 533, Figure 9.70 I believe
the last line
O IA 172.19.35.0 [110/202] via 192.168.30.10, 02:01:22, Serial1
should be replaced with
O E2 172.19.35.0 [110/202] via 192.168.30.10, 02:01:22, Serial1
I think it should be E2 and not IA because Matisse redistributes
172.19.35.0. There is no network statement in 'router ospf 40' (page
530) that advertises that route. That should make it External, not OSPF
inter area.
If that's correct, then that route should also not exist in Figure 9.74
on Page 535.
